Output 75a8f8fbe1a5866e19cc8b4407ea894d368bba1f161f0a749566f63f43b087e8:0

value
24856624
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18fdc1ec6a22b5dc1226c60efd20f49c814ec099 OP_EQUALVERIFY OP_CHECKSIG
address
LMW6UCSdVqbrsuzDeDVQ8s11f2LtmivKsm
transaction
75a8f8fbe1a5866e19cc8b4407ea894d368bba1f161f0a749566f63f43b087e8
spent
true